通用型数字化USB应答机基带软件设计方法技术

技术编号:18788526 阅读:36 留言:0更新日期:2018-08-29 09:16
一种通用型数字化USB应答机基带软件设计方法,其中,在FPGA代码中增加功能配置模块,FPGA开始工作后,根据USB应答机基带的指标要求,通过所述功能配置模块来配置其它功能模块的相应参数,从而实现USB应答机基带上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率的工作模式参数的设置。由此,根据USB应答机基带的指标要求,只需更改功能配置模块,就可以实现不同的工作模式,不需要重新开发专用的软件,而且,可以适应一定范围强度的中频幅度。这样既缩短了研制周期,又降低了调试难度,有效地实现了USB应答机的去型号化。

【技术实现步骤摘要】
通用型数字化USB应答机基带软件设计方法
本专利技术涉及到一种应用于包括卫星测控通信、卫星导航、移动通信等领域的特别适用于高灵敏度下的深空测控应答机的通用型数字化USB应答机基带软件设计方法。
技术介绍
近年来,USB应答机作为测控分系统的重要组成部分,它在卫星与测控地面站之间提供双向射频传输信道,配合测控地面站共同完成对卫星的跟踪、测量、遥控、遥测等任务,一般由射频通道和信号处理基带等几大单元组成,而信号处理基带是测控应答机的核心部分。以往的USB应答机信号处理基带软件是根据每个型号的软件技术要求进行开发的,而每个型号要求的USB应答机基带工作模式都存在差异,工作模式参数主要包括上行中心频率、上行中频信号幅度、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度以及下行中心频率等,从而需要重新开发软件,研制周期较长,调试难度较大。专利技术要解决的问题:因此,为了满足后续USB应答机去型号化的需求,通用型数字化USB应答机基带软件设计成为一种迫切的需求。鉴于该情况,本专利技术的专利技术人致力于提出一种通用型数字化USB应答机基带软件设计方法。
技术实现思路
本专利技术的目的在于提供一种能够实现去型号化的通用型数字化USB应答机基带软件设计方法。本专利技术提出一种通用型数字化USB应答机基带软件设计方法,其中,在FPGA代码中增加功能配置模块,FPGA开始工作后,根据USB应答机基带的指标要求,通过所述功能配置模块来配置其它功能模块的相应参数,从而实现USB应答机基带上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率的工作模式参数的设置。在上述通用型数字化USB应答机基带软件设计方法中,USB应答机遥控副载波有8KHz和32KHz两种模式,系统中有8KHz遥控副载波PM解调模块和32KHz遥控副载波PM解调模块,通过所述功能配置模块输出的遥控工作模式选择其中一个PM解调模块,另一个PM解调模块则一直处于复位状态。在上述通用型数字化USB应答机基带软件设计方法中,为了适应一定范围的输入中频幅度,对输入中频信号进行强弱信号判断,据此选择不同的FLL环路增益进行调整。专利技术效果:根据以上说明,本专利技术提出一种通用型数字化USB应答机基带软件设计方法,其主要是在FPGA代码中增加功能配置模块,通过功能配置模块配置其它功能模块的相应参数,从而实现不同工作模式参数的设置。根据USB应答机基带的指标要求,只需更改功能配置模块,就可以实现不同的工作模式,不需要重新开发专用的软件,而且,可以适应一定范围强度的中频幅度。这样既缩短了研制周期,又降低了调试难度,有效地实现了USB应答机的去型号化。附图说明图1为本专利技术一实施方式的通用型数字化USB应答机基带软件设计方法的实现框图。具体实施方式下面,结合附图,对本专利技术一实施方式涉及的通用型数字化USB应答机基带软件设计方法进行详细地说明。在此需要说明的是,对于该实施方式的说明用于帮助理解本专利技术,但并不构成对本专利技术的限定。本实施方式的通用型数字化USB应答机基带软件设计方法,其在FPGA代码中增加功能配置模块,FPGA开始工作后,根据USB应答机基带的指标要求,通过所述功能配置模块来配置其它功能模块的相应参数,从而实现USB应答机基带上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率的工作模式参数的设置。这里,作为工作模式参数列举了上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率,但是这并不构成对本专利技术的限制,在其他实施方式中也可以是其它工作模式参数。可选的,本实施方式的软件设计方法中,USB应答机遥控副载波有8KHz和32KHz两种模式,相应地系统中有8KHz遥控副载波PM解调模块和32KHz遥控副载波PM解调模块,通过所述功能配置模块输出的遥控工作模式选择其中一个PM解调模块,另一个PM解调模块则一直处于复位状态。因为PM解调过程中所需抗混叠滤波器带宽以及后续BPSK遥控副载波解调所需的采样频率不同,所以系统程序中有8KHz遥控副载波PM解调模块和32KHz遥控副载波PM解调模块两个模块,但是这并不构成对本专利技术的限制,在其他实施方式中,也可以根据具体需求相应地予以更改变形。可选的,本实施方式的软件设计方法中,为了适应一定范围的输入中频幅度,对输入中频信号进行强弱信号判断,据此选择不同的FLL环路增益进行调整。这里,对输入中频信号进行强弱信号判断,进而选择不同的FLL环路增益进行调整,可以提高环路的动态适应能力。由此,不同型号USB应答机提出基带指标要求后,只需更改所述功能配置模块就可以完成工作模式参数的配置,满足USB应答机基带去型号化的要求。而且,更改所述功能配置模块,既可以实现不同的工作模式,还能够适应一定范围强度的中频幅度。图1为本专利技术一实施方式的通用型数字化USB应答机基带软件设计方法的实现框图,即作为一实施例的由该通用型数字化USB应答机基带软件设计方法所实现的系统的示意图。如图1所示,本实施方式的通用型数字化USB应答机基带软件设计方法所实现的系统中,包括:功能配置模块、遥控副载波频率选择、8KHz遥控副载波PM解调模块、中频采样输入、32KHz遥控副载波PM解调模块、BPSK副载波解调、测距音副载波、BPSK调制、PM调制、以及DA输出。首先,所述功能配置模块进行遥控副载波频率选择,若是8KHz则8KHz遥控副载波PM解调模块开始工作,32KHz遥控副载波PM解调模块则一直处于复位状态;若是32KHz则32KHz遥控副载波PM解调模块开始工作,8KHz遥控副载波PM解调模块则一直处于复位状态。PM解调模块采用FLL+PLL的结构,当载波处于快捕带外时环路不工作,当载波进入快捕带时能够很快的捕获跟踪,最终解调输出遥控副载波至BPSK副载波解调模块和输出测距音副载波值下行PM调制模块。所述功能配置模块可以配置此模块的频率控制字参数实现70±1MHz范围内不同的上行中频频率,并能适应一定范围幅度的中频输入。BPSK副载波解调模块工作流程为:BPSK信号与本地正交的两路信号混频后得到IQ两路信号;经过低通滤波器后的IQ两路信号再经过两路分流,其中一路送入鉴相器,再到环路滤波器、NCO调整后得到本地载波信号;经过低通滤波器后的IQ两路信号中的另一路送入位同步模块;经过位同步模块后输出遥控PCM码流。所述功能配置模块可以配置此模块的码速率控制字参数实现例如1Kbps、2Kbps、4Kbps或者8Kbps遥控码速率的工作模式。PM解调输出的测距音副载波,对调制度进行处理;对外部输入的作为遥测数据的遥测PCM码进行BPSK调制后,乘以相应的调制度,和测距音信号相加,整体作为PM下行调制的相位。所述功能配置模块可以配置此模块的相应参数实现不同的下行测距音调制度、遥测调制度、遥测副载波频率以及下行中心频率的工作模式,例如可以配置成遥测副载波频率为65536Hz或者384KHz,下行中心频率为15-20MHz。DA输出下行中频载波。所述功能配置模块可以配置此模块实现DA的时钟是否反相输出,从而能够适应不同硬件电路。以上仅本文档来自技高网...

【技术保护点】
1.一种通用型数字化USB应答机基带软件设计方法,其特征在于,在FPGA代码中增加功能配置模块,FPGA开始工作后,根据USB应答机基带的指标要求,通过所述功能配置模块来配置其它功能模块的相应参数,从而实现USB应答机基带上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率的工作模式参数的设置。

【技术特征摘要】
1.一种通用型数字化USB应答机基带软件设计方法,其特征在于,在FPGA代码中增加功能配置模块,FPGA开始工作后,根据USB应答机基带的指标要求,通过所述功能配置模块来配置其它功能模块的相应参数,从而实现USB应答机基带上行中心频率、遥控副载波频率、遥控码速率、测距音转发调制度、遥测副载波频率、遥测调制度、以及下行中心频率的工作模式参数的设置。2.根据权利要求1所述的通用型数字化USB应答机基带软件设计方法,其特征...

【专利技术属性】
技术研发人员:杜检来杨讷贺辉
申请(专利权)人:上海航天电子有限公司上海科学仪器厂
类型:发明
国别省市:上海,31

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1